A swimming-pool salesman gets mixed up with beauty queens and bodybuilders when he falls in love.
When impulsive and reckless Laura Califatti totally wrecks a sports car belonging to tourist Carlo Cofield, she invites the distraught young man to spend the night on the couch of her Malibu Beach apartment. But he is thrown out by Laura's "patron," Rod Prescott, a pompous businessman who runs a swimming pool company owned by his wife. After sleeping on the beach, Carlo goes for a swim, nearly drowns, and is saved by a seductive surfer-skydiver, Malibu, who gives him mouth-to-mouth resuscitation. Captivated by the girl, Carlo decides to settle down in the area. Since he has failed to get any compensation for his sports car, he uses his knowledge of Rod's indiscreet affair with Laura to get a lucrative job as a pool salesman. Then, to further his romance with Malibu, Carlo bribes an astrologist, Madame Lavinia, into telling Malibu's body-builder boyfriend, Harry, that sex is bad for his physique. The romantic entanglements become even more involved when Rod's wife, Diane, announces that she is suing for divorce, naming Laura as corespondent. Eventually, all six participants become trapped in Carlo's cliffside house during a rainstorm. As it tips over and slides down the incline to the muddy beach below, Malibu is reunited with the muscle-bound Harry, Diane agrees to drop her divorce proceedings, and Laura and Carlo discover they are made for each other.
